Piano Practice





"When I mention piano practice, it almost always gets most students of the instrument to cringe a little...especially adults who took lessons as a kid and are thinking about starting piano lessons again."




The memories, good or bad, inevitably start to resurface. However, if you had a bad experience with the piano at some point in your life, that doesn't mean that the next experience has to be a negative one as well.

Learning piano can be enjoyable and practice doesn't have to be boring and tedious. Of course, this issue may still exist and continue to be a mental stumbling block for many adults who really want to play the piano.
